What Does a Cancer Horoscope Symbol Tattoo Truly Mean?
When people consider getting a "cancer horoscope symbol tattoo," they are often thinking about more than just an image; they are thinking about what it says about them. This particular symbol, the crab, typically represents those born under the astrological sign of Cancer. For these individuals, the tattoo can speak to their inherent qualities, like being very caring, protective of their loved ones, and having a deep emotional core. It's a way, you know, to wear their personality traits right on their sleeve, or anywhere else they choose. The crab, with its hard outer shell and soft interior, really is a good picture of the Cancer personality, showing strength on the outside but a tender heart within.
The Astrological Side of Your Cancer Horoscope Symbol Tattoo
For those who follow the stars, a "cancer horoscope symbol tattoo" is a direct nod to their birth chart. The sign of Cancer is connected to the moon, which makes people born under this sign quite sensitive and intuitive, often having a strong connection to their feelings and to the cycles of life. They are often seen as the homemakers, the nurturers, and the ones who build secure, comforting spaces for those they care about. So, a tattoo of the crab or the specific glyph for Cancer, which looks a bit like two interlocking commas, can be a quiet declaration of these qualities. It's a symbol of belonging, of emotional richness, and of a deep-seated desire to protect and be protected, you know, a very personal emblem.
Choosing this symbol as a tattoo can be a way to honor one's roots, family, or even a personal journey of finding a sense of home within oneself. It might signify a period of emotional growth, a time when someone learned to embrace their feelings or to create a safe haven for themselves. The crab's ability to move between land and sea also hints at the Cancer individual's comfort with both the tangible world and the deeper currents of emotion. The Gravity of "Cancer" - More Than Just a Word
When we talk about "cancer," the medical condition, it's important to remember its serious impact on people all over the globe. This group of illnesses is a leading cause of people passing away, accounting for nearly ten million deaths in a single year, or almost one in every six deaths worldwide. It's a broad term for many different diseases that can start in almost any part of the body when abnormal cells begin to grow without any control. So, when someone chooses a "cancer horoscope symbol tattoo," they are, perhaps unknowingly, connecting to a word that signifies a very real and widespread human experience of struggle and survival. The Global Impact and What It Means for a Cancer Horoscope Symbol Tattoo
The sheer scale of cancer's impact is truly something to consider. Types like lung, breast, colorectal, stomach, and liver cancers are among the most common ones people face. There are millions of individuals who have either recovered from these illnesses or are currently going through treatment. The good news is that survival rates are getting better for many types of cancer, thanks to improvements in how we find it early and how we treat it. This ongoing battle and the progress being made can, in a way, infuse a "cancer horoscope symbol tattoo" with even more meaning. It can represent hope, the fight for life, and the victory of the human spirit over great challenges. It’s a pretty powerful idea, when you think about it.
World Cancer Day, observed every year on February 4th, is a time when we all remember the global effort to lessen the burden of this disease. Early detection is a huge part of improving the chances for successful treatment. What Are Some Artistic Ideas for a Cancer Horoscope Symbol Tattoo?
When it comes to getting a "cancer horoscope symbol tattoo," the artistic possibilities are nearly endless, allowing for a truly personal touch. You could go for a simple, clean outline of the crab, maybe just a minimalist design that’s subtle yet meaningful. Or, you know, some people like to get the actual glyph, which is those two swirling shapes that look a bit like the number 69, often drawn in a very elegant way. These designs are often chosen for their simplicity and their direct connection to the astrological symbol. They look good in a lot of places, like on a wrist or behind an ear.
For those who want something more detailed, a realistic crab design can be quite striking. You could have a crab scuttling across sand, or maybe one peeking out from under a rock, showing its protective nature. Adding elements like waves or water, since Cancer is a water sign, can really bring the design to life and emphasize the emotional depth associated with the sign. Some people might even incorporate moon phases into their "cancer horoscope symbol tattoo" since the moon is the ruling planet for Cancer, adding another layer of cosmic connection. It’s a pretty creative process, really.
Another popular idea is to blend the crab symbol with other meaningful images. For example, you could have the crab intertwined with a lotus flower, which often represents purity, rebirth, and strength in adversity. Or perhaps, for someone who has faced the illness, the crab could be depicted breaking free from chains, symbolizing triumph over struggle. Some might even opt for a more abstract interpretation, using lines and shapes to suggest the crab's form or the fluidity of water, creating a piece that’s truly unique.
